A 50/50 mix of hot water and Murphy's Oil Soap. ( Works great on wood floors.) I use an old rag and a little elbow grease and voila! OR ........ you could use Barkeepers Soft Soap and hot water. Love to use this on just about everything including my glass top stove and shower stalls!
Make a mixture of white vinegar and water 50/50 which will cut the grease and not leave an oily residue like soap.
You can also use the 1 part vegetable oil to 2 parts baking soda recipe. Good luck!!
